Entity Relationship Diagram

Slides:



Advertisements
Presentasi serupa
Yufis Azhar – Teknik Informatika – UMM
Advertisements

Entity Relationship Diagram
Tahapan Membuat ERD.
ERD ( Entity Relationship Diagram )
03 | Entity Relationship Diagram (ER- Diagram)
ERD (Entity Relationship Diagram) Relasi
Entity Relation Model By : Randy Permana, S.Kom.
Transformasi ERD ke dalam bentuk fisik Materi Pertemuan ke-8
(Entity Relationship Diagram) Materi Pertemuan ke-5, 6, & 7
KONSEP MODEL ERD (Entity-relationship diagram)
(Entity Relationship Diagram) Materi Pertemuan ke-5, 6, & 7
(Entity Relationship Diagram) Materi Pertemuan ke-5, 6, & 7
01 Feb M0414 Analisa Sistem Informasi Entity Relationship Diagram - Chen.
Entity Relationship Diagram
Perancangan Basis Data Relasional (ERD) bag.2
Entity Relationship Diagram (ERD)
ENTITY RELATIONSHIP DIAGRAM
(Entity Relationship Diagram) Materi Pertemuan ke-5, 6, & 7
Desain Basis Data.
Database TP – || AKN Bojonegoro.
MODEL ENTITY RELATIONSHIP DIAGRAM
Basis Data Dasar Rudi Hartono, S.E, S.Kom.
Pertemuan #4 DIAGRAM - ER Kompetensi :
Outline: Relational Data Model Entity Relationship Diagram
Entity Relasional Diagram (ERD)
MODEL DATA.
ERD (Entity Relationship Diagram )
Entity Relationship Diagram
Model data.
Entity Relationship Diagram
ERD ( Entity Relationship Diagram )
Pemodelan Data Menggunakan MODEL Entity Relationship
Penerapan/Implementasi Basis Data
ENTITY RELATIONSHIP DIAGRAM
ERD (Entity Relationship Diagram)
(Entity Relationship Diagram) Materi Pertemuan ke-5, 6, & 7
Entity Relationship Diagram
IT204 SISTEM BASIS DATA.
Model Entity Relationship
TRANSFORMASI HIMPUNAN ENTITAS
Basis Data Dasar Rudi Hartono, S.E, M.Kom.
Implementasi Basis Data
PERANCANGAN BASIS DATA
PEMODELAN DATA Entity-Relationship Modell (ERD)
Transformasi Diagram ER ke dalam basis data fisik
SIM LOGISTIK PERTEMUAN 6 & 7.
ENTITY RELATIONSHIP DIAGRAM
Entity Relationship Diagram (ERD)
ERD Session 1.
Entity Relatioship Diagram
Entity Relatioship Diagram
Entity Relationship Diagram
Desain Basis Data Dengan ERD
DESAIN DATA BASE.
Transformasi Diagram ER ke dalam basis data fisik
Perancangan Basis Data
Transformasi model data ke basis data fisik
Entity Relationship Diagram
KONVERSI BASIS DATA KE TABEL
Entity Relationship Diagram
MODEL KETERHUBUNGAN ENTITAS (Entity-Relationship)
Entity Relationship Diagram
ENTITY RELATIONSHIP DIAGRAM
DIAGRAM HUBUNGAN ENTITAS
Entity Relationship Diagram
Implementasi Basis Data
Entity Relationship Diagram I.Definisi Entity Relationship Diagram ERD merupakan suatu diagram yang berisi komponen- komponen himpunan entitas dan himpunan.
Entity Relationship Diagram
Entity Relationship Diagram
Relasi data base SBD 2 – sesi 2.
Transcript presentasi:

Entity Relationship Diagram Achmad Fitro, M.Kom Definisi Entity Relationship Diagram ERD merupakan suatu diagram yang berisi komponen- komponen himpunan entitas dan himpunan relasi yang dilengkapi dengan atribut-atribut.

Simbol-simbol yang digunakan dalam ERD : Entity  Merupakan himpunan objek seperti orang, benda serta lokasi baik abstrak maupun nyata dimana data disimpan, pada umumnya entitas diberi nama dengan kata benda.  Klasifikasi Entity : 1. Entity Regular : merupakan entity yang bersifat umum dan dapat berdiri sendiri. contoh : Karyawan

2. Entity lemah : Entity yang keberadaannya tergantung pada entity lain dimana tidak mempengaruhi sistem secara keseluruhan. contoh : Anak Karyawan  Properti merupakan kumpulan atribut yang menjelaskan entity simbol Entity : Entitas

Sesuatu yang menjelaskan apa sebenarnya yang Atribut Sesuatu yang menjelaskan apa sebenarnya yang dimaksud entitas maupun relasi, sehingga sering disebut elemen data dari entitas dan relasi. Simbol Atribut : contoh : Himpunan entitas mahasiswa Atribut

Mahasiswa NPM* Nama_mhs Mahasiswa Alamat_mhs Tgl_lahir NPM* Nama_mhs 2002240001 Yessy Jl. Kancil 19 15 mei 1983 2002240002 Martin Jl. Gajah 35 22 Juli 1983 2002240003 Cathy Jl. Merpati 46 14 Februari 1983 2002240004 Steven Jl. Elang 75 11 April 1983 NPM* Nama_mhs Mahasiswa Alamat_mhs Tgl_lahir

Merupakan suatu hubungan yang terjadi antar himpunan Relasi Merupakan suatu hubungan yang terjadi antar himpunan entitas dimana relasi biasa diberi nama dengan kata kerja. Simbol Relasi : Contoh : Relasi antara himpunan entitas mahasiswa dan himpunan entitas kuliah. Relasi

Mahasiswa NPM* Nama_mhs Alamat_mhs Tgl_lahir 2002240001 Yessy Jl. Kancil 19 15 mei 1983 2002240002 Martin Jl. Gajah 35 22 Juli 1983 2002240003 Cathy Jl. Merpati 46 14 Februari 1983 2002240004 Steven Jl. Elang 75 11 April 1983 Kuliah Kode_kul* Nama_kul Sks SD-110 Struktur Data 4 BD-210 Basis Data KD-410 Komunikasi Data 2 MD-315 Matematika Diskrit

Link Sebagai penghubung antara himpunan relasi dengan himpunan entitas dan himpunan entitas dengan atributnya.

Kardinalitas / Derajat Relasi Menunjukkan hubungan maksimal yang terjadi dari himpunan entitas yang satu ke himpunan entitas yang lain dan begitu sebaliknya. Diagram ER juga menunjukkan tingkat hubungan yang terjadi antar entitas dimana dibagi menjadi 3 tingkat yaitu ;

ERD menurut Chen 1. One to one ( 1 : 1 ) contoh : Universitas Rektor Dipimpin 1 Dosen Jurusan Mengepalai 1 Kd_dos Alamat_dos Nama_dos Kd_jur Nama_jur

One to many ( 1 : M atau 1 : N ) contoh : Bapak Anak Dipimpin 1 M Dosen Kuliah Mengajar 1 M Kd_dos Alamat_dos Nama_dos Kd_jur Nama_jur

Many to many ( M : M atau N : N ) contoh : Mahasiswa Kuliah Mengajar M NPM Alamat_mhs Nama_mhs Kd_kul Nama_kul

M M Pelanggan Barang Kd_plg Kd_plg Kd_brg Membeli Alamat_plg Nama_plg Nama_brg

Tahapan Pembuatan Diagram E-R Langkah-langkah teknis yang diambil dalam mengha- silkan ERD : 1. Mengidentifikasi dan menetapkan seluruh himpunan entitas yang akan terlibat. 2. Menentukan atribut-atribut key dari masing-masing himpunan entitas . 3. Mengidentifikasi dan menetapkan seluruh himpunan relasi diantara himpunan entitas yang ada beserta foreign key.

4. Menentukan derajat / kardinalitas relasi untuk setiap himpunan relasi. 5. Melengkapi himpunan entitas dan himpunan relasi dengan atribut-atribut deskriptif (non key)

Perhatikan Diagram ER dibawah ini : Dari diagram ER diatas dapat kita ambil contoh entitas Mahasiswa Dengan atribut NPM, Nama_Mhs dan Alamat_Mhs yang akan kita buat kamus datanya. Mahasiswa Kuliah Belajar M NIM Alamat_mhs Nama_mhs Kd_kul Nama_kul

Tabel Mahasiswa Desain Outputnya : No Nama Field Tipe Panjang Keterangan 1. NIM Karakter 10 Nomor Induk Mahasiswa 2. Nama_Mhs 50 Nama Mahasiswa 3. Alamat_Mhs Alamat Mahasiswa NIM Nama_Mhs Alamat_Mhs xxxxxxxxxx x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x